How much do condo developer j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 11, 2026, the average hourly pay for condo developer in the United States is $52.84,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$40.38 and $64.66 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Job description

For Atwell's Civil Engineering group, you'll dive into diverse projects of varying sizes and complexities. This is your chance to shape your career in a dynamic, entrepreneurial work environment.

Responsibilities: 

  • Project Collaboration: You'll collaborate closely with Project Managers, assisting them in drafting, reviewing, and finalizing preliminary and final site plans and construction documents.
  • Data Maestro: Dive into project survey data to analyze existing site conditions, examining legal descriptions, ALTA surveys, easement documents, and condo documents. You'll be the go-to expert for all things data-related.
  • Mentorship and Guidance: Take on a leadership role by guiding and assisting junior staff. Ensure that project-based tasks are executed accurately and efficiently, nurturing the next generation's talents.
  • Technical Guru: Utilize your engineering prowess to prepare a wide range of reports, opinions, and recommendations. From hydrology/hydraulic studies to project schedules and storm sewer reports, your technical skills will shine.
  • Construction Support: Provide essential construction-related services and direct junior team members. From permit applications to quantity estimates, you'll play a pivotal role in turning plans into reality.
  • Engineering Software Whiz: You'll be a pro with AutoCAD Civil 3D and various engineering software packages. Your expertise will ensure that assignments are completed on time and within budget.
  • Future-Ready: This role isn't just about today; it's about tomorrow. Develop your Project Manager skills through training and mentoring, with the potential to grow into a Project Manager role.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's Degree in Civil Engineering
  • EIT preferred 
  • 4 plus years of related experience
